Freeman Plan Iron Plan Prime Plan Ultron Plan Lara Plan Orion Plan Thanos Plan All our plans
Mga Tutorial
Pag-configure at pamamahala ng server mo

Paano Ayusin ang Lag sa Iyong Server

P700

Kung nagpapatakbo ka ng Minecraft server, isa sa mga pinaka-nakakainis na problema ay ang lag. Tatalakayin ng artikulong ito ang iba't ibang paraan para ayusin ang laggy na Minecraft server at mapabuti ang performance nito.

Maaari mong konsultahin ang artikulong ito upang matukoy ang uri ng lag na nararanasan mo.

 

Alisin ang Tick / Lag Machines

Maganda ang redstone machines para gumawa ng halos kahit ano sa Minecraft. Ngunit, kapag sobra na ang dami ng mga makinang ito, bumababa ang TPS at nagdudulot ng lag sa lahat ng manlalaro. Para maiwasan ito, limitahan ang bilang ng mga makina at mag-install ng anti-redstone-lag plugins tulad ng ClearLagg na makakatulong magbawas ng lag mula sa redstone machines. Iwasan din ang sobrang automated farms, mob grinders, o anumang bagay na may komplikadong redstone mechanics. Siguraduhing may paraan para patayin ang iyong mga makina at farm para hindi ito laging tumatakbo at kumakain ng resources ng server mo.

 

Pregenerate ang Iyong Mundo

Mahalaga ang pregeneration ng mundo para mabawasan ang lag. Pinakamainam gawin ito bago ka magsimula. Ang Chunky plugin ay mahusay na tool para dito. I-install lang ang plugin at gamitin ang mga sumusunod na command:

/chunky radius 5000

kasunod ng /chunky start

Ito ay magpe-pregenerate ng 5,000 block radius sa paligid ng iyong world spawn. Magkakaroon ng matinding lag habang tumatakbo ang proseso, ngunit kapag natapos na ito, mas gaganda ang performance ng iyong server. Maaari mong dagdagan ang radius, ngunit inirerekomenda na panatilihin ito sa ilalim ng 20,000 blocks.

 

I-optimize ang Iyong Config Files

Ang pag-edit ng Paper.yml at iba pang config files ay makakatulong nang malaki sa performance ng server mo. Ang mga pangunahing files na dapat mong baguhin ay Bukkit.yml, Paper-world-defaults.yml, at Spigot.yml. Narito ang mga settings na dapat mong baguhin para sa pinakamagandang performance na hindi masyadong naaapektuhan ang gameplay.

 

Bukkit.yml

spawn-limits:
  monsters: 50
  animals: 8
  water-animals: 7
  water-ambient: 10
  water-underground-creature: 5
  ambient: 1
chunk-gc:
  period-in-ticks: 400
ticks-per:
  animal-spawns: 400
  monster-spawns: 5
  water-spawns: 11
  water-ambient-spawns: 21
  water-underground-creature-spawns: 11
  ambient-spawns: 31
  autosave: 6000

 

Spigot.yml

  save-user-cache-on-stop-only: true
    max-tick-time:
      tile: 10
      entity: 20
    mob-spawn-range: 6
    entity-activation-range:
      animals: 16
      monsters: 24
      raiders: 48
      misc: 8
      water: 16
      villagers: 24
      flying-monsters: 24
    merge-radius:
      exp: 4.0
      item: 6.0
    tick-inactive-villagers: false
   nerf-spawner-mobs: true
   arrow-despawn-rate: 300
   trident-despawn-rate: 300

 

Paper-world-defaults.yml

   max-auto-save-chunks-per-tick: 6
   optimize-explosions: true
   disable-chest-cat-detection: true
   max-entity-collisions: 2
  container-update: 3
  grass-spread: 4
  mob-spawner: 3
    despawn-ranges (in 1.18+, use this setting for all despawn ranges.)
      soft: 28
      hard: 96
    hopper:
      cooldown-when-full: true
      disable-move-event: true
    non-player-arrow-despawn-rate: default
    creative-arrow-despawn-rate: default
   prevent-moving-into-unloaded-chunks: true
  redstone-implementation: EIGENCRAFT
  armor-stands:
    do-collision-entity-lookups: false
    tick: false
    per-player-mob-spawns: true
    alt-item-despawn-rate:
      enabled: true
      items:
        COBBLESTONE: 300
        NETHERRACK: 300
        SAND: 300
        DIRT: 300
        GRAVEL: 300
    anti-xray:
      enabled: false
      engine-mode: 2

 

Gumamit ng Plugins

Malaki ang maitutulong ng plugins para mabawasan ang lag sa iyong Minecraft server. Narito ang ilan sa mga pinaka-inirerekomendang plugins para mabawasan ang lag:

ClearLagg 
Ang ClearLagg ay plugin na dinisenyo para alisin ang lag na dulot ng mga entities tulad ng items, mobs, at iba pa. Maaari rin nitong alisin ang entities base sa kondisyon gaya ng edad, uri, o layo mula sa mga manlalaro.

Limit Pillagers
Nililimitahan ng plugin na ito ang bilang ng Pillagers na maaaring mag-spawn sa isang radius malapit sa mga manlalaro. Makakatulong ito para mabawasan ang lag na dulot ng sobrang Pillagers.

Village Optimiser
Ang Village Optimiser ay plugin na nag-ooptimize ng village mechanics para mabawasan ang lag. Kasama dito ang pagpapabuti ng villager pathfinding, mas mahusay na iron golem spawning, at iba pa.

MergedMobs 
Ang MergedMobs ay premium plugin na pinagsasama-sama ang mga mobs sa isang radius para mabawasan ang lag. Pinagsasama nito ang maraming mobs sa isang entity, kaya nababawasan ang dami ng entities sa server.

Entity Tracker Fixer 
Ang Entity Tracker Fixer ay plugin na nag-aayos ng bug sa Minecraft kung saan patuloy na nati-track ang entities kahit malayo na ang mga manlalaro. Nagdudulot ito ng lag, at tinutulungan ng plugin na ito na ayusin ang isyung iyon.

Farm Limiter 
Ang Farm Limiter ay premium plugin na nililimitahan ang bilang ng farms at spawners na maaaring ilagay ng mga manlalaro sa server. Nakakatulong ito para mabawasan ang lag na dulot ng sobrang farms.

Mob Farm Manager 
Ang Mob Farm Manager ay premium plugin na nag-ooptimize ng mob farms para mabawasan ang lag. Kasama dito ang mas mahusay na mob spawning, optimized mob pathfinding, at iba pa.

Lag Assist
Ang Lag Assist ay premium plugin na nag-ooptimize ng iba't ibang aspeto ng laro para mabawasan ang lag. Kasama dito ang mas mahusay na chunk loading, optimized entity handling, at iba pa.

Spark
Ang Spark ay plugin na tumutulong mag-optimize ng performance ng iyong server. Mayroon itong mga feature tulad ng mas mahusay na garbage collection, improved chunk loading, at iba pa.

StackMob
Ang StackMob ay plugin na nagpapababa ng lag sa server sa pamamagitan ng pag-stack ng mga mobs. Binabawasan nito ang bilang ng entities sa server, kaya mas gumaganda ang performance.

Armor Stand
Ang Armor Stand-Limiter ay plugin na nililimitahan ang bilang ng armor stands na maaaring ilagay ng mga manlalaro sa server. Nakakatulong ito para mabawasan ang lag na dulot ng sobrang armor stands.

 

Mag-switch sa PaperMC o Forks Nito

Kung vanilla Minecraft server ang gamit mo, maaaring akala mo ay hindi ito maglalag. Sa kasamaang palad, kulang ang base game sa mga opsyon para sa optimization at madalas ay laggy pa rin. Ang mga bagong update tulad ng 1.19+ ay mas resource-hungry na. Ang paglipat sa PaperMC o isa sa mga fork nito tulad ng Purpur o Airplane ay makakatulong nang malaki sa performance ng server mo.

 

Konklusyon

Mahalaga ang pag-optimize ng iyong Minecraft server para maiwasan ang lag. Sa pamamagitan ng pagtanggal ng tick/lag machines, pregeneration ng mundo, pag-optimize ng config files, paggamit ng plugins, at paglipat sa Paper o mga fork nito, mapapabuti mo ang performance ng iyong server at makakapagbigay ng lag-free na karanasan sa iyong mga manlalaro.